Pregunta

Tenemos que pensar en grande y a nuestras aplicaciones necesitan la escala con el fin de trabajar en la Plataforma Windows Azure.Pero, ¿cómo puedo simular un accidente de una de las máquinas virtuales en ejecución mi aplicación?
Quiero ver (debug) mi aplicación se comporta de medio ambiente.

¿Fue útil?

Solución

La simulación de faltas es simple (sólo llamada de Hilo.Abord());pero no le dirá mucho acerca de su diseño.

En particular, la depuración es un poco irrelevante, porque siempre VM dejar de trabajar no hay nada más que observar (nada más para depurar demasiado).Usted debe asumir que su aplicación es probable que se detuvo abruptamente, en cualquier momento de su ejecución.

Desde entonces, no se puede observar de manera realista todos los datos sutiles daños que puedan ser causados por interrupción de las ejecuciones, usted debe pensar en su diseño de persistencia para ser resistente a tal problema desde el inicio (idempotente procesos de gran ayuda cuando sea posible).

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top